- Written Answers — Department of Health: Misuse of Drugs (16 Apr 2015)
Róisín Shortall: 149. To ask the Minister for Health the reason for the undue delay in introducing new regulations under the Misuse of Drugs Acts, in order to address the wide-spread problem of street-dealing of benzodiazepines and Z-drugs; and the target month to which he is working, in order to sign these regulations. [15080/15]
- Written Answers — Department of Health: Misuse of Drugs (16 Apr 2015)
Róisín Shortall: 150. To ask the Minister for Health in relation to proposals to introduce new regulations under the Misuse of Drugs Acts regarding the availability of benzodiazepines and Z-drugs, when the two rounds of consultation on these regulations took place; the issues that arose from these consultations; his plans to address them; and the steps he is taking to finalise these proposals. [15081/15]

- Written Answers — Department of Jobs, Enterprise and Innovation: Employment Rights (21 Apr 2015)
Róisín Shortall: 332. To ask the Minister for Jobs, Enterprise and Innovation with reference to the Employment Equality Acts, if he will outline the current legislation on compulsory retirement; if, in the absence of a contractual clause detailing an age of mandatory retirement, an employee may be forced to retire due to their age;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[15581/15]
